How much do data analyst tableau j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 29, 2026, the average yearly pay for data analyst tableau in Texas is $76,992.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$58,200.00 and $90,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Data Analyst Tableau do?

A Data Analyst Tableau specializes in analyzing and interpreting data using Tableau, a powerful data visualization tool. They gather, clean, and organize large datasets, then create interactive dashboards and reports to help organizations make informed, data-driven decisions. Their work often involves collaborating with stakeholders to understand business needs and translating complex data into actionable insights. Strong proficiency in Tableau, analytical thinking, and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

How does a Data Analyst specializing in Tableau typically collaborate with other departments to drive data-driven decisions?

Data Analysts who specialize in Tableau often work closely with departments such as marketing, finance, operations, and product teams to understand their data needs and transform raw data into actionable insights. They gather requirements from stakeholders, build interactive dashboards, and present findings in a visually compelling manner to support decision-making. Regular collaboration includes participating in cross-functional meetings, training team members on dashboard usage, and iterating on reports based on feedback. This collaborative approach ensures that analytical solutions are aligned with business objectives and are easily understood by non-technical audiences.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Data Analyst (Tableau), and why are they important?

To thrive as a Data Analyst specializing in Tableau, you need strong analytical skills, proficiency in data visualization, and a solid background in statistics or a related field, often supported by a relevant degree. Mastery of Tableau, SQL databases, Excel, and sometimes certifications like Tableau Desktop Specialist are typ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ving, and effective communication are critical soft skills for translating complex data into actionable insights. These competencies enable clear, data-driven decision-making and ensure that stakeholders can easily understand and act on analytical findings.

What is the difference between Data Analyst Tableau vs Data Analyst Power BI?

AspectData Analyst TableauData Analyst Power BI
CertificationsTableau Desktop Specialist, Certified Data AnalystMicrosoft Certified Data Analyst Associate
Work EnvironmentPrimarily uses Tableau for data visualization and reportingPrimarily uses Power BI for data visualization and reporting
Industry UsagePopular in finance, healthcare, and consulting firmsCommon in corporate, retail, and technology sectors
Skills RequiredData visualization, SQL, data analysis, Tableau dashboardsData modeling, DAX, Power BI dashboards, SQL

Both Data Analyst Tableau and Data Analyst Power BI roles focus on data visualization and reporting. The main difference lies in the tools used: Tableau versus Power BI. Your choice depends on employer preferences, existing tech stacks, and your certification goals.
